Celtic are willing to listen to offers for bhoys defender Stephen Welsh, so here is a look at what it could potentially mean for the other centre backs at the club.
The most recent arrival Yuki Kobayashi has appeared on the bench for the Hoops in the previous two games and may be in line to make his debut in the Scottish Cup against Greenock Morton in just over two weeks time.
He has been tipped by many to eventually make the breakthrough into the Japanese national team which he will be hoping his performances at Celtic reflect the opportunity to do so.
Cameron Carter-Vickers and Carl Starfelt’s defensive partnership at the club has been a solid foundation under Ange Postecoglou.

Incredibly, they have until present started 38 league matches together and never tasted defeat in any of them. At this point it would take a lot for this central defensive union to be broken.
Moritz Jenz played a considerable amount of football in the first part of the season which was likely down to Starfelt being out for so long with an injury. The Frenchman is only on loan to the club until the end of the season but looks keen to extend his say. It is unknown whether the club would be interested in doing this.

Youngster Bosun Lawal has been training with the first team and been in and around the squad regularly lately which could indicate that if Welsh goes he could be given the chance to make the step up from the B team.
Football can be all about timings and although Ange Postecoglou appears to like Welsh, he needs to play first team football to continue his development and it may be best for both parties if he decides to leave the club.
